In this work, Sr<sub>0.3</sub>Ba<sub>0.4</sub>Pb<sub>0.3</sub>Fe<sub>12</sub>O<sub>19</sub>/(CuFe<sub>2</sub>O<sub>4</sub>)<sub>x</sub> (x = 2, 3, 4, and 5) as strongly exchange-coupled nanosized ferrites were fabricated using a one-pot sol&#8315;gel combustion method (citrate sol-gel method). The X-ray diffraction (XRD) powder patterns of the products confirmed the occurrence of pure, exchange-coupled ferrites. Frequency dependencies of the microwave characteristics (MW) were investigated using a co-axial method. The non-linear behavior of the MW with the composition transformation may be due to different degrees of Fe ion oxidation on the spinel/hexaferrite grain boundaries and strong exchange coupling during the hard and soft phases.
